    Abstract: A level control device is disclosed comprising a paddle on a rotary shaft projecting from a housing, a carrier disc coupled to the shaft and supporting a plurality of torque-transmitting levers having first arms engageable by drive pins or an apertured drive disc on an output shaft of an electric motor, an axially movable control plate biased toward the carrier by spring means which also cause the control plate to rotate with the carrier, the levers having second arms disposed between the carrier and the control plate for moving the control plate away from the carrier when the driving torque transmitted by the first arms increases due to increasing drag on the paddle caused by rising granular material coming into contact with the paddle, and a control switch operable by the movement of the control plate away from the carrier. The position of the switch is adjustable to provide a sensitivity adjustment. A slip clutch may be provided between the carrier and the paddle shaft.

    Abstract: An electromagnetic loudspeaker with a magnetic structure provided with a cylindrical gap and a frame supporting a diaphragm, the diaphragm carrying a voice coil suspended in the gap of the magnetic structure, the magnetic structure being provided with a thin coating of plastic such as teflon or nylon confronting the voice coil to prevent abrasion or shorting of the voice coil in the event the voice coil contacts the magnetic structure.

    Abstract: In each of the two disclosed switches, an electrically conductive contactor plate is mounted on an insulating carriage, slidable in a casing along a path which is parallel with first and second parallel contact bars, mounted on an insulating wall of the casing. The contactor plate has first and second contact points for slidably engaging the contact bars during a portion of the movement of the contactor plate. During the remainder of such movement, the contact points slidably engage insulating boss portions which project from the insulating wall and are flush with the contact bars. The contactor plate has a third contact point projecting therefrom and slidable along an insulating ridge projecting from the insulating wall and disposed between the contact bars. The insulating ridge is flush with the contact bars for slidably supporting the third contact point while keeping it from engaging the contact bars. The insulating ridge is also flush with and connects with the insulating boss portions.

    Abstract: A horn loudspeaker with a convex diaphragm in which the throat of the horn is formed by an assembly including the diaphragm, a cover plate for the diaphragm, a tapered plug, and a base, the plug and cover forming linear channels of equal length confronting different portions of the convex dome of the diaphragm.

    Abstract: A device for digital acquisition, storage and processing of time-dependent data signals, especially for the accumulation of interferograms delivered by spin resonance and infrared spectrometers, comprises an A/D converter; a main memory having random access; a disk storage; a data channel connecting the A/D converter with the main memory which data channel contains a pointer register and a word counter and carries out the direct transfer of words delivered by the A/D converter to that area of the main memory indicated by the contents of the pointer register, the number of words being defined by the contents of the word counter; and a central unit which loads the pointer register and the word counter at the beginning of each measurement period and activates the transfer of word blocks from the main memory to the disk storage and vice versa.

    Abstract: The invention relates to a sound dampened automatic hand firearm provided with silencing means for the firing of projectiles at a muzzle velocity in the subsonic speed range. In order to reduce also the breechblock noise during shot release, in addition to the muzzle noise and the projectile boom, a locking lever (18) is provided for locking the closed breechblock during discharge of the weapon. Preferably, the locking lever (18) is pivotable about an axis (19) oriented transversely to the barrel axis (24) and is held out of engagement by a spring (20). Associated with the trigger system is a catch (15) which causes the locking lever (18) to be pivoted into the locking position as the trigger (6) is being pulled. The catch (15) is pivotably mounted on the trigger (6).

    Abstract: A security device for determining the opening or closed condition of an access gate, such as a door or window hinged within an opening in a wall, has a detector unit mounted on the wall adjacent to the opening and linked to a remote control unit by a radio transmitter in the detection unit and a radio receiver in the control unit. The detection unit has an infrared generator and an infrared detector isolated from the generator, the detector and generator confronting a reflector mounted on the access gate when the access gate is closed. The reflector is translated from the field of the infrared generator when the access gate is open. The infrared generator is excited by a pulse generator to produce pulses of infrared radiation, and the scattered radiation from the reflector is detected by the infrared detector to produce electrical pulses coincident with the pulse generator.

    Abstract: In a table comprising a table-top that can be adjusted in height and/or inclination relative to the trestle, and a spring arrangement provided between the trestle and the table-top and serving to counterbalance the weight of the table, the table-top (6) is connected to the trestle at its rear edge by disengageable stops and at its front edge by clamps. The spring arrangement comprises a torsion bar spring (11) mounted preferably on the trestle (1) and provided with at least two radial arms (15, 21) bearing against the trestle (1) and the lower face of the table-top (6), respectively. Such a spring arrangement is of particularly simple design and requires only little space. Further, the torsion bar spring offers a favorable spring characteristic. A particularly soft spring effect can be achieved by the use of a stack of leaf springs (31) as torsion bar spring.

    Abstract: In the calibration of ion cyclotron resonance spectrometers there may be used the first upper sideband of the resonance frequency of known sample substances because it was found that the frequency of the first upper sideband is approximately equal to the true cyclotron resonance frequency .omega..sub.c =(q/m)B. If only one line is available for the calibration, the frequency .omega..sub.R of the first upper sideband is set equal to the true cyclotron resonace frequency .omega..sub.c in the relation ##EQU1## which is used for calibration. If multiple lines are available, a more exact calibration is possible by using the relation ##EQU2## where .omega..sub.cor is a correction frequency. The effective resonance frequency .omega..sub.eff is separated from the upper sideband by a value .DELTA..omega. which, in a good approximation, is independent of m/q.
